#918284 Hex color

#918284

The hexadecimal color code #918284 corresponds to the code RGB( 145, 130, 132 ). It's a shade of Gray. This color is a combination of red (at 0,57 level), green (at 0,51 level) and blue (at 0,52 level). Its brightness is 53% and its saturation is 6%. It is composed of red at 35%, green at 31% and blue at 32%.
